NE16 3AW is an accessible, working-class neighbourhood located 0.4km from Swalwell in Whickham. Administratively it sits within Whickham North ward and the Blaydon constituency.

Day-to-day life in NE16 3AW has the character of residents in this subgroup are typically single or divorced eu-born migrants who live alone. many are aged 25 to 44 and are employed in sales and customer service occupations or are process, plant and machine operatives. a higher than group average proportion identify with the white ethnic group or other asian ethnicities, and many do not speak english very well or well. housing is principally in flats in the social or private rented sector, with households typically overcrowded, and home ownership rare. The daytime character shifts — manufacturing, energy and utilities. The 45 average age reflects a mixed, mid-career community — settling down but not yet slowing down.

Safety: Crime is moderate at 77 incidents per 1,000 residents — broadly typical for this type of urban area.

Census 2021 statistics for NE16 3AW are sourced from Output Area E00041910 (shared with 60 postcodes in this micro-neighbourhood). Property prices come from HM Land Registry.
